PlayShell is a simple console-based application for playing media files in Linux using known media players like SoX, VLC, MPlayer and FFplay as backend.

Features

  • Basic playback features like playing, pausing, stopping, fast-forwarding, and rewinding
  • Basic playlist sequencing features like repeating, shuffling, looping (single-track repeat), and manual mode
  • Queuing
  • Enabling and disabling of playlist entries
  • Video disabling
  • History-based traversal
  • Random or constant intervals between plays
  • Stop, quit, or halt after play
